PackageDescription | Gives a fake root environment This package is intended to enable something like: dpkg-buildpackage -rfakeroot i.e. to remove the need to become root for a package build. This is done by setting LD_PRELOAD to libfakeroot.so, which provides wrappers around getuid, chown, chmod, mknod, stat, and so on, thereby creating a fake root environment. . fakeroot requires SYSV IPC or TCP to operate. |
